Output ff6dc8c21f5594d37733dfa8ddb624f8b806907f9082b1c47e9e7413c28c8f20:1

value
1980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d80610248f53087526b0eb09a411284e658368a OP_EQUAL
address
3EbCzWwc2f6phRAq85m1C2hxeDYa44oN6o
transaction
ff6dc8c21f5594d37733dfa8ddb624f8b806907f9082b1c47e9e7413c28c8f20
spent
true